  • How to taste Champagne? Champagne temperature
    How to taste Champagne? Champagne temperature
    172 Views

    This guide explores the nuances of Champagne tasting and storage, highlighting the importance of temperature at every stage, from the cellar to consumption. It explains that the ideal storage temperature ranges between 10°C and 12°C to ensure optimal maturation of Champagne, while the serving temperature should be between 8°C and 10°C to fully reveal its delicate aromas and the finesse of its bubbles. The guide also discusses the typical alcohol content of Champagne, which is essential to...

  • Pommery Champagne: Prices and Buying Advice
    Pommery Champagne: Prices and Buying Advice
    166 Views

    In the heart of the Champagne vineyards, where earth and sky meet to give birth to a golden effervescence, the Maison Pommery proudly stands. Founded in 1858 by Narcisse Greno with the ambition of creating a champagne of unmatched quality, the house quickly became a symbol of refinement and innovation under the visionary leadership of Madame Pommery. Today, we invite you to journey through time and discover the alchemy behind the prestigious Pommery name, with a particular focus on a key...

  • A Guide to Single-Plot (Lieu-dit) Champagnes: Burgundy’s Influence on the Terroir
    A Guide to Single-Plot (Lieu-dit) Champagnes: Burgundy’s Influence on the Terroir
    71 Views

    This technical guide explores the fascinating evolution of Champagne through the lens of single-plot (lieu-dit) bottling. It breaks down how independent growers are moving away from traditional multi-vineyard blending to isolate specific micro-parcels of land. Inspired directly by Burgundy's strict vineyard classification, this approach captures the raw expression of a single hillside, soil profile, and harvest year without the stabilizing safety net of reserve wines. Designed for...
